does my basal or icf need to be adjusted? by Plus_Boysenberry5349 in TandemDiabetes

[–]uberpopsicle11 0 points1 point  (0 children)

The way I would’ve handled that day was when I woke up at 120 and walking around didn’t immediately lower my sugar, I would give myself a mini correction of maybe .2 (based on trial and error) for when I was away from my pump aka not getting any basal insulin during my shower. Basically the .2 is a correction and basal replacement.

If I went to 160 after my shower, I’d have given myself .5-1u based on what I knew I’d be doing and/or how resistant I suspected myself to be (based on recent events).

If that didn’t work and I went higher, I’d probably rage bolus myself 2u cus f being high for no reason — and knowing my breakfast is nearby for when I come down or fall quickly. If my sugar seems sticky and my breakfast is only 15g, I might bolus for the 15g and walk around to do chores but if I have to be stationary I’d do 25g worth of insulin instead and wait til I have a drop — again with knowing that I have food available in case I crash.

The main idea is to react to your levels and dig a little deeper into why your sugars are what they are and how future factors (like eating while high or removing your pump to shower) may impact it.
